Brody Jenner has married his girlfriend of three years, Tia Blanco.
The 41-year-old reality TV star and Tia, 28, tied the knot in Malibu on Saturday.
Linda Thompson, Brody's mom, announced the news to her social media followers, sharing footage of the loved-up couple entering their reception to Natasha Bedingfield's hit single Unwritten. Linda captioned her post on Instagram: 'Mr. and Mrs. Jenner.'
The newlyweds exchanged vows in the back yard of Linda's sprawling house.
And Brody also shared plenty of videos and photos from the celebration to his Insta Stories.
Tia - who is a professional surfer - wore an off-the-shoulder lace gown and white veil for the wedding ceremony, while Brody donned a traditional black suit and tie for the special occasion.
'Best night marrying my best friend,' wrote Tia on Instagram.
The athlete added, 'My dream backyard wedding came true last night. At home where honey was born. Reliving it over and over! So many thank yous to be said. Can't wait to share all the photos & videos soon.'
The bride wore her blonde hair back with diamond stud earrings as she flashed a white French manicure.
Images shared to social media show Brody kissing his beautiful bride after saying I do in front of an officiant.
It was an outdoor ceremony that took place on a lush green lawn with hydrangeas in the background.
Guests were seated in white chairs with flowers arranged down the aisle.
There was a cute young flower girl that wore a white sleeveless dress and had her hair back who is believed to be Brody and Tia's daughter, Honey Raye Jenner, who is almost two years old.
And there was also another young girl in a dress who walked down the aisle with Honey.
Linda could be seen in the front row of the celebration as she took photo after photo of her son saying his vows.
Later Tia slipped into a sizzling white halter mini dress that showed off her toned figure as she enjoyed the raucous reception complete with a DJ.
Tia also had a 'bridal blessing' with friends and family prior to the ceremony.
She wrote on Instagram at the time: 'A truly special day I will never forget. I have the very best friends in the world. Thank you for blessing our marriage tomorrow and making me feel so loved and special.
'My gratitude runs deep for my sisterhood tribe [heart emoji] thank you to my maid of honor, @ajablanco for putting on this incredible bridal blessing. I couldn't have dreamed of a better bridal celebration with these group of girls. I love you all so much. (sic)'
The happy couple announced they were expecting their first baby in January 2023, and they confirmed their engagement to the world via a social media post later that year.
In a video taken at their baby shower, Brody told their guests: 'I just want to thank you all for coming here. Really appreciate it. Love you all. Wait, one more thing, one more thing...'
Honey, left, had on a lace dress as she was walked down the aisle by a friend
The reality TV star then dropped to one knee and asked Tia to marry him.
The surfer subsequently took to social media to share her excitement with her followers.
She wrote on Instagram at the time: 'Still feel like I am dreaming [ring and heart emojis] please don't pinch me. Yesterday was the most beautiful baby shower that ended with a proposal from the man of my dreams.
'It was so special to share these moments with the people we love so much. I know baby girl felt all the love in there!!! … I can't wait to marry you @brodyjenner!!! (sic)'

Over the past few months, celebrity chef Rachael Ray has been making headlines with fans growing increasingly concerned for her health amid a string of 'bizarre' behavior - and, according to a psychic, her career might be in a 'critical' transition. Ray, 56, was the star of the Food Network for many years, as she hosted multiple shows on the channel, including her signature 30 Minute Meals, which skyrocketed her to fame in the early 2000s. The chef also had a talk show, called The Rachael Ray Show, which lasted for nearly two decades on television from 2006 to 2023. At one point, she was at the top of the food industry, her first talk show season having 2.3 million national household rating, per Variety - the best premiere of a syndicated talk show since the premiere of Dr. Phil. But over the past few years, Ray has sparked fresh concern from fans, especially last September, when she was seen slurring her words in a video she had posted to social media. The video was a preview from her new show, Rachael Ray in Tuscany, and showed her cooking Ossobuco while paying tribute to the late Tony Bennett. Soon after the video, viewers voiced their worry for the star, which prompted Ray to admit that she had recently suffered from a 'couple of bad falls.' Things only seemed to get worse from there, as she left fans concerned once again in May after she appeared to slur her words in a Mother's Day video on Instagram, and left fans disturbed by 'bizarre' behavior at a meet-and-greet in New York City this month. It begs the question: amid all this concern, where is her career going? Currently, Ray has a show on FYI, Rachael Ray in Tuscany, which she films from her home in Italy, and stars in A+E's Meals In Minutes. She also released the first season of her podcast, I'll Sleep When I'm Dead, this past Fall. In addition, she is the head of her own content studio with some of her longtime partners, Free Food Content Studios - which A+E Network acquired a 50 percent stake in last year, per Variety.
